Shaun Wane faces tough choices as England prepare to meet France

S haun Wane has a problem. A good one. Having named George Williams as his new captain, the England head coach will upset plenty of people when he picks his England team to face France at Warrington on Saturday afternoon. He won’t be fielding one of Super League’s form half-back combinations or one of the units that has impressed so far this season.

UAE Team Emirates: 'Too early to talk Tour de France' after Pogacar breaks wrist in fall

UAE Team Emirates director Mauro Gianetti said it was "too early to speak about the Tour de France" after star rider Tadej Pogacar suffered a broken wrist during Sunday's Liege-Bastogne-Liege cycling classic.

Canada's Genest denied silver in women's keirin at UCI Track Nations Cup after being relegated

Canada's Lauriane Genest appeared to win silver in the women's keirin final on the final day of the UCI Track Nations Cup on Sunday in Milton, Ont., but was relegated after review, placing fifth.

Tadej Pogacar's Tour de France in doubt following wrist injury

Remco Evenepoel claimed back-to-back wins in the Liege-Bastogne-Liege one-day race on Sunday with a stunning solo ride to victory while pre-race favourite Tadej Pogacar is now a doubt for the Tour de France after suffering a wrist injury that will require surgery.
